We are seeking an experienced Respiratory Physicians to join our dynamic team of Respiratory Medicine. You will collaborate with a multidisciplinary team to provide excellent inpatient and outpatient care. This role reports to the Service Clinical Director, Respiratory Services and is part of the Cardiovascular Directorate at Te Toka Tumai.
In this role you will be responsible to provide clinical expertise across the speciality of General Respiratory and basic Sleep Medicine, participating in the delivery of excellent patient care, research and regional expertise in line with the organisations vision and values.
This role is a locum position in Respiratory Medicine to support the service. The primary areas of competency include Pleural Disease and associated procedures, and Bronchoscopy. Interest in Lung Cancer, Airways Disease, Sleep Disorders and Respiratory Physiology in addition to the above would also be of value, however all interested Respiratory Physicians should apply.

Centrally located in Auckland, the Respiratory department at Te Toka Tumai Auckland provides services for both national (including lung transplant and surgical management of pulmonary hypertension) and local (including management of cystic fibrosis, interstitial lung disease, complex pleural disease and sleep disorders) patients. Our department includes Respiratory and Sleep Laboratories and undertakes clinical and industry-sponsored research.
